1. Conduct a complete examination.
Whether you're marketing an outdoor tents in a brick-and-mortar shop or online, it's important that you carry out an extensive evaluation of the devices to make sure that whatever is as expected. This will help you set a sensible cost and prevent any type of shocks for prospective purchasers.
Start by carefully reviewing the outdoor tents's setting up guidelines and inspecting that all parts are included. If the tent has adjustable attributes, examination them to ensure that they work as advertised.
Also, check that the tent is free from any concerns like an opening in the roofing or an abrasion in the textile. Any type of such problems could significantly affect resale value.
2. Tidy the outdoor tents.
Camping tents build up a layer of dirt that stains them and makes them odoriferous. It's important to extensively cleanse a camping tent before putting it in storage, as packaging a moist one is an invitation for mildew.
Gather your cleansing materials, including a bathtub, water, soap and equipment cleaner. Submerge the outdoor tents and fluster it with a nonabrasive sponge or fabric to remove as much dust as feasible.
You might additionally take this chance to refresh the water-proof layers and finishes. This will make certain the camping tent keeps rainfall out in addition to it did when you bought it. Be straightforward about your tent's condition when you note it on the internet-- purchasers appreciate transparency.
